India’s Remarkable Progress in Space Exploration

The Indian Space Research Organisation (ISRO) has successfully launched groundbreaking missions such as Chandrayaan-3, which demonstrated advanced lunar landing techniques, and the Aditya-L1 mission, aimed at studying the sun.?

As per the Economic Survey 2023-24, India now manages 55 active space assets, including 18 communication satellites and 20 Earth observation satellites. The recent milestones in India’s space program, and the growth of space tech startups, have significantly bolstered the nation’s position in the global space industry.

Space Economy rockets to new heights?

The Finance Minister of India recently announced a ?1,000 crore venture capital fund aimed at boosting India's space economy. This fund is designed to promote growth and innovation in space technology, supporting both startups and established companies in the sector. The initiative is part of a broader strategy to expand India's space economy fivefold over the next decade, positioning the country as a major player in the global space industry.?

More accolades for the Indian Space Program

Chandrayaan 3 has been honored with the prestigious World Space Award, from the International Astronautical Federation recognizing its significant achievements in lunar exploration. This award highlights India's growing capabilities and contributions to space science and technology.?

Mahindra and Embraer collaboration: Advancing Aviation with the C-390 Millennium

The C-390 Millennium, developed by Embraer, is a versatile military transport aircraft designed to handle a wide range of missions, from cargo and personnel transport to aerial refueling and medical evacuation. Mahindra Defence systems and Embraer Defense & Security have signed an MoU in February 2024 aimed at enhancing aviation capabilities and expanding their market reach. This collaboration will leverage Mahindra’s robust manufacturing capabilities and Embraer’s advanced aerospace technology. This partnership aims to fulfill the acquisition of the C-390 Millennium multi-mission aircraft by the Indian Air Force in its upcoming Medium Transport Aircraft (MTA) procurement project.
